In detail :- An atom consists of a nucleus surrounded by a cloud of electrons. Ordinary light may be created by adding energy to the atom, which causes an electron to orbit in a higher shell. After a small while, the electron will return to its 'home' orbit, and in doing so it will emit a pulse of light, the colour of which is characteristic of that particular atom. [Red for neon, orange for sodium, blue/violet for Mercury, and so on.]

.

The other kind of light occurs when you heat something - some metal in a forge for example. In this case the light is called 'black body radiation' and is a broad spectrum emission, characteristic of the temperature of the metal.
